In 2025, Ukraine has focused on reclaiming its citizens from Russian captivity. Amidst systemic aggression by Russian occupiers, numerous incidents highlight Russian war crimes against prisoners of war, including torture and assassination. Despite these challenges, Ukraine has conducted 10 successful exchanges, freeing over 2,300 individuals, emphasizing their commitment to liberty and justice for every Ukrainian captive. The Coordination Headquarters reported this as a record year, reflecting Ukraine's persistent efforts in the international arena to bring captives home safely. Furthermore, Human Rights Watch has condemned Russia's mistreatment of POWs, calling global attention to these violations.

How many Ukrainian POWs have been returned in 2025?

In 2025, a total of 2,310 individuals, comprising both military personnel and civilians, have been successfully returned to Ukraine from Russian captivity. The year has been significant for reclaiming Ukrainian citizens as numerous exchange events were conducted, underlining Ukraine's relentless efforts to bring its people back despite challenging conditions.

What crimes are Russian forces accused of committing against Ukrainian POWs?

Russian forces have been accused of systematically committing war crimes against Ukrainian prisoners of war, including torture, sexual violence, and executions. Reports from international organizations like Human Rights Watch detail the severity of these offenses, underscoring the ongoing human rights violations faced by Ukrainian captives in Russian detention facilities.

What measures is Ukraine taking to address POW-related issues?

Ukraine is actively engaging in international diplomacy and negotiations to facilitate the return of its prisoners of war. The government is also prosecuting war crimes through its legal framework, working tirelessly to expose rights violations, and advocating for stronger international pressure on Russia to uphold the principles of the Geneva Convention regarding the treatment of POWs.

Is there evidence of Russia conducting illegal trials for Ukrainian POWs?

Yes, there is substantial evidence indicating that Russian authorities have conducted illegal trials for Ukrainian prisoners of war under fabricated charges such as "terrorism". These trials have been criticized widely by international bodies, and Ukrainian officials have denounced them as politically motivated and in violation of international law.

What is the impact of the prisoner swaps between Ukraine and Russia?

Prisoner swaps between Ukraine and Russia have been crucial in reuniting families and boosting the morale of Ukrainian forces and citizens. These exchanges facilitate the return of severely ill and wounded defenders, ensuring they receive proper medical care. Moreover, they represent a tangible achievement in Ukraine's diplomatic endeavors and commitment to its citizens.
